Lifeline Engineering is a series of infrastructure which is extremely important tothe operation of society, including electricity, transportation, communication, waterconservancy and pipelines, etc. According to many earthquakes, once the lifelineengineering is destroyed, not only huge economic loss is caused, but also severe damageis brought into normal social order of production and life. What is worse, the subsequentrecovery or reconstruction work will be troubled, and that will make the disaster worse.After an earthquake, grasping the situation of the disaster quickly and evaluating the losseffectively can provide reliable basis for the repair or reconstruction. However, theconvenient method for lifeline damage loss assessment from a macro perspective islacked. In order to improve the technical level of seismic loss evaluation of lifelineengineering, by the statistical analysis of the information of historical earthquakedamage, a new method for lifeline damage loss assessment all over the country isdeveloped based on the seismic damage data and literature monographs in thisdissertation.In this dissertation, the main content is as follows:1. The background of selected topic and the significance of this research areintroduced, as well as the present development situation of earthquake disaster lossevaluation. At last the research ideas of this paper are given.2. The ratios between the economic loss of the lifeline system and other objects ofthe Southwest, Northwest and other regions are statistically analyzed.3. The ratios between the economic loss of the lifeline system and other objects ofthe whole country are statistically analyzed.4. The ratios of the economic loss between each system of the lifeline system andother objects of the Southwest, Northwest and other regions are statistically analyzed.5. This paper is summarized, and the development of this topic is prospected.
